The Data Engineer will design, implement, and maintain data pipelines within the Azure environment. This includes the ingestion, processing, and transformation of data. Collaboration with data scientists and analysts to understand data needs and create efficient workflows is crucial. Responsibilities include the creation and maintenance of data storage solutions like Azure SQL Database and Azure Data Lake. ETL processes using Azure Data Factory or similar technologies will be developed and maintained. Data validation and cleansing procedures will be implemented to ensure data quality and reliability. The role also involves improving the scalability, efficiency, and cost-effectiveness of data pipelines, as well as monitoring and resolving pipeline issues to ensure data consistency and availability. This role is within Software Engineering, focusing on developing, maintaining, and optimizing software solutions and applications.